99问答网
所有问题
c语言中for(;i>0;i--)什么意思
如题所述
举报该问题
推荐答案 2017-05-12
这是
for循环
,当i > 0是就进入循环体,循环体执行完后就执行i--, 然后在判断i是否大于0,若是则进入循环体,若不是则退出循环体
温馨提示:答案为网友推荐,仅供参考
当前网址:
http://99.wendadaohang.com/zd/vvXWzOO7tWBB7XXOjtO.html
相似回答
请解释一下
C语言中的 for(
--
i;i
>=
0;i
--
)
的
意思
。
答:
for(--i;i>=0;i--)的意思就是,
先执行一次--i,然后判定i是否大于等于零,若是i大于等于零,则执行循环体,然后再执行i--
,若i小于零,则退出for循环 至此,此次循环结束,开始下一次循环,继续判定i是否大于等于零,以此类推,不断循环,即在i不小于零的时候,循环都是不断继续下去的.i--,--i的意...
C语言中for( ; i
>=
0 ; i
--
)
是
什么意思
答:
这是一个递减,当i值减到0时跳出循环
C语言
for(
i--
;i
--;i--
)
答:
for(--i;i>=0;i--)的意思就是,
先执行一次--i,然后判定i是否大于等于零,若是i大于等于零,则执行循环体,然后再执行i--
,若i小于零,则退出for循环 至此,此次循环结束,开始下一次循环,继续判定i是否大于等于零,以此类推,不断循环,即在i不小于零的时候,循环都是不断继续下去的.i--,--i的意...
C语言中
,
for(i
--;i>=
0;i
--
)
是
什么意思
?
答:
for(
i--;i>=
0;i
--
)
:1、i的值减一判断i>=0(如果开始i是一个小于1的值就不进入循环)2、i是一个大于等于1的值,进入循环,i继续减一,判断i是不是大于等于0(如果开始i是一个小于1的值就不进入循环)同上重复,直到i<0
C语言
关于
for(i
=n-1;i>=
0;i
--
)
这个以及以下
的
这些是
什么意思
?
答:
这段程序说明:数组a有n个元素,数组b也是;数组a中存放了n个数据;程序前面需要将变量j赋初值
0;
程序作用是将a中的数据按照倒序存放到数组b中,即b[0]=a[n-1]; b[1]=a[n-2]; ...; b[n-1]=a[0];
C语言
相关注释……
答:
1.#include <stdio.h>main(){ int i, a[10]; // 定义i为循环变量,a为含有10个元素的数组
for(
i=9;i>=
0;i
--
)
// i以9为初值开始循环一直到0,i的值为9,8,7,6,5,4,3,2,1,0 a[i]=10-i; // 循环过程中对应的数组a的元素值为a[9]=10-9=1,a[8]=10-8=2...
C语言中 for(;i;i
--)与for(;--i
;)
效果是不是一样的
答:
是不一样的,不一样的地方在第一步,剩下的就都一样了,假设初始时i=10,那么第一个能执行10次,而第二个只能执行9次,因为,初始值之后判断条件时,第二个减了一
C语言中
,
FOR
语句中,这句是
什么意思
?--
for(
i=5
;i;i
--
)
答:
这句话等价于
for(
i=5;i>
0;i
--
)
循环条件里写个i,说明当i不为0时为真。
C语言for括号
后加
分号什么意思
答:
// {}括起来的就是循环体语句 j++;}
for(
i=10; i>
0; i
--
);
// 不带循环体
的for
循环// 执行过程如下如下(也就是for后带
分号的意思)
// 当i=10时,i>0成立,则i=i-1=9;之后当i=9时,i>0成立,则i=i-1=8,一直执行下去,当i<=0时跳出for循环 ...
大家正在搜
c语言中for是什么意思
c语言\0什么意思
c语言是一种什么语言
c++和c语言有什么区别
c语言i––是什么
static c语言
default在c语言中
for c语言
for循环c语言
相关问题
C语言中,for(i--;i>=0;i--)是什么意思?
C语言中for( ; i>=0 ; i-- )是什么意思
c语言中“for(I=0;i<2,i++)”是什么意思?
请解释一下C语言中的 for(--i;i>=0;i--) 的...
C语言 关于for(i=n-1;i>=0;i--)这个以及以...
c语言for(i=0; i<6; i++) 什么意思 原理
c语言中x==0是什么意思
for(i=0;i<8;i++)在c语言中是什么意思